If a paper is behind a paywall, you can contact the author directly and request a free copy. Many researchers share their work upon request. Websites like ResearchGate (researchgate.net) and Academia.edu allow you to message authors and ask for their papers.

The Google Scholar is a freely available academic search engine indexing scholarly literature across disciplines and formats, including journal articles, books, theses, conference papers, etc. Most papers indexed in Google Scholar link to free full-text versions through publishers' sites or institutional repositories, which is a great blessing for students and researchers.
DOAJ is a comprehensive directory of many peer-reviewed open-access journals. This provides free access to academic research covering the subjects without paywalls. Searching by subject, journal, or publisher allows users to find appropriate scholarly content.
CORE is an aggregator of open-access research papers across universities and institutions from around the world. It provides millions of free research papers for us across almost all disciplines. Users can search by keyword, author, or publication date to find relevant studies.
ResearchGate is an online social networking site, particularly designed for researchers and scientists. Many of the academics upload their research papers onto the site, thus making them available free of charge for anyone else to access. It allows users to connect, collaborate, and discuss research topics.
A nonprofit, PLOS publishes open-access journals focusing on science, medicine, and engineering. Articles published within their respective disciplines are reviewed by peers and made publicly accessible free of charge. Open science, in its core, is the accessibility of quality research away from subscription fees.
Open-access repository for research papers from all walks of physics, mathematics, computer science, etc. is a sneak peek before the formal peer review. This makes it a valuable resource for cutting-edge scientific discoveries.
Semantic Scholar is an AI-powered academic search engine that enhances research discovery. It analyzes millions of papers to provide relevant recommendations and citation insights. Users can search by topic, author, or publication to find the most impactful studies.
PubMed Central is quite simply an open-access database that is dedicated to research of a biomedical and life sciences kind. Managed by the National Library of Medicine, USA, it gives access to more than 30 million peer-reviewed articles. It is thus an important resource for any medical student as well as healthcare providers.
Science.gov is the name of the federal government website that gives access to research funded by the U.S. government. Scientific papers, technical documents, and reports of several disciplines earn a place in this site. It aggregates many databases into a single access point, thus covering a large portion of the STEM field.
WorldCat is the world's largest library catalog, connecting users to books, journals, and research papers. It provides information about available materials in libraries worldwide. Researchers can use WorldCat to locate resources and request interlibrary loans.
